‘Art in the Streets’ exhibition

Large scale exhibition Art in the Streets is at the MOCA in Los Angeles from April 17 - August 8.

It will showcase installations by 50 graffiti and street artists including Futura, Margaret Kilgallen and Os Gêmeos.

There will also be a section exploring Los Angeles’s role in the evolution of graffiti and street art and a special section dedicated to Dogtown skateboard culture including projects by influential local artists such as C. R. Stecyk III and Revok.

As part of this exhibition, artist Geoff McFetridge and legendary skateboarder Lance Mountain were commissioned to design and build a skate park in the front entrance.
